Overview

Sensor module chips are integrated circuits that combine sensing elements with signal conditioning and processing circuitry. They are designed to detect specific environmental or mechanical parameters such as temperature, pressure, motion, or gas concentration. These chips are widely used in applications ranging from consumer electronics to industrial automation due to their compact size and reliability. The integration of sensors with processing circuits reduces external component requirements, simplifies system design, and improves signal accuracy. Common types include MEMS-based accelerometers, capacitive humidity sensors, and optical proximity sensors. Advanced versions may incorporate wireless connectivity or machine learning capabilities for edge computing applications.

Structure and Working Principle

A typical sensor module chip consists of three main components: a sensing element, signal conditioning circuitry, and an output interface. The sensing element detects physical changes (e.g., thermal, mechanical) and converts them into electrical signals. The conditioning circuitry amplifies, filters, or digitizes these signals, while the output interface transmits data to a microcontroller or system bus. For example, a temperature sensor chip might use a thermistor or semiconductor junction to measure heat, with an analog-to-digital converter (ADC) to provide a digital readout. MEMS-based chips employ microscopic mechanical structures that deform under pressure or acceleration, generating measurable capacitance or resistance changes.

Key Features

Modern sensor module chips offer high sensitivity and precision, often with resolutions down to micrometer or millidegree levels. Low power consumption is critical for battery-operated devices, with some chips consuming less than 1 µA in standby mode. Many include built-in calibration and self-test functions to ensure long-term reliability. Digital output interfaces like I2C or SPI simplify integration with microcontrollers, while analog outputs are preferred for high-speed or legacy systems. Advanced features may include multi-sensor fusion (combining data from multiple sensors) and programmable thresholds for event-triggered operation.

Application Areas

Sensor module chips are ubiquitous in IoT devices, enabling smart home systems to monitor air quality, occupancy, or energy usage. In automotive applications, they enhance safety through tire pressure monitoring, collision detection, and autonomous driving systems. Industrial uses include predictive maintenance, where vibration or temperature sensors detect equipment wear. Healthcare devices leverage these chips for wearable vital-sign monitors, while agriculture employs soil moisture and climate sensors for precision farming. Consumer electronics integrate them for touchscreens, gesture control, and augmented reality interfaces.

Maintenance and Precautions

To ensure optimal performance, sensor chips should be protected from physical damage, moisture, and electrostatic discharge (ESD). Proper PCB layout techniques, such as grounding and shielding, minimize electrical noise interference. Regular calibration may be required for high-precision applications, especially in environments with extreme temperatures or contaminants. Storage should be in anti-static bags with controlled humidity. Avoid exposing MEMS sensors to high mechanical stress or rapid temperature fluctuations, which can cause permanent drift in readings. Follow manufacturer guidelines for cleaning, as solvents may damage sensitive components.

B2B Procurement Guide

When sourcing sensor module chips, verify specifications such as measurement range, accuracy (±1°C for temperature sensors, for example), and response time. Check compatibility with your system’s voltage levels and communication protocols (e.g., 3.3V vs. 5V logic). Request samples for testing environmental resilience and long-term stability. For bulk orders, negotiate pricing tiers and lead times, ensuring supply chain redundancy for critical applications. Evaluate suppliers based on technical support, documentation quality (datasheets, application notes), and compliance with industry standards like ISO/TS 16949 for automotive-grade components.
